Noun [Walloon]

IPA: /d͡ʒy.di/ Forms: djudis [plural]
Etymology: From Old French jeudi, jusdi, from Latin Iovis diēs, a variant of diēs Iovis (“day of Jupiter”).   1. Thursday Tags: masculine Categories (topical): Days of the week Synonyms: diyou
